Handover: StockPilot (vending-machine restock planner)

Taking over from Veska. Planner runs nightly; routes go to the Kettlebrook depot dashboard by 06:00. Known issue: optimizer occasionally stalls on depots with zero demand — safe to kill and rerun. Logs rotate weekly. Support should not edit route weights manually. If the service needs a redeploy, use the standard settings listed here.

config for bahop-baduf:
[kasion]
team = lamath
access_code = ac_d807e5
host = kasion.paliqcloud.corp
port = 4000
owner = julix.tamvan
peer = frair.qorvelsoft.local

**Ticket #4412 — GraphLens plugin env broken again**

Hey plugin folks — if your GraphLens dependency visualizer renders an empty canvas, your sandbox env is probably pointing at the retired Brindlewood resolver. Update your .env to use the new node walker endpoint before filing bugs. Also, the render service now authenticates every request, so add the following line to your .env:

sealed setting: LEDGER_TOKEN20=6148d35bbb480b0ab79e

Handover for the Ledgerline zero-downtime migration work. The expand/contract pattern is enforced by the Mornick linter: every change ships as additive first, backfill second, cutover third. Reviewer should check that no migration drops a column in the same release that stops writing it. The backfill runner's credentials are sealed in the deploy vault and need unsealing once per quarter. For that step, use the recovery passphrase immediately below.

unlock words, fawig-bagef: olidor-holir-istox-holath-tamys-quenion-giliel

## Artifact Signing — Orders Soft-Delete Migration

Quick note for the weekly sync: the soft-delete rollout for the Tindlemark orders table ships as a signed migration bundle, same as app releases. The bundle includes the `deleted_at` column migration, the view rewrite, and the purge cron config. Don't apply unsigned copies from someone's laptop, even in staging — we've been burned before. Verification happens automatically in the pipeline using the signing key below.

signing key of bagap-tafof = bky19_Msm1wVvo99ibd2q3qJ7